Please note that challah rolls will be available at KRA on Friday night, April 18th, and Shabbat morning, April 19th, enabling people to make hamotzi in shul and to continue their kosher for Pesach meal at home.

The sale of Chametz will be available with Rabbi Mintz beginning on Sunday, April 6th. Please click here to download the form. You may email the form to Rabbi Mintz at (adam@mintzny.com), fax it to him at 212.595.6655 or arrange an appointment to sell your chametz in person. Note that the sale of chametz must be completed before Tuesday night April 15, 2008.
